
0人評分過此書
內容簡介:◎以最新版Xcode14與Swift語言貫穿全書所有章節
◎最新最精彩最完整的SwiftUI超級實用範例,功力百倍擴增
◎涵蓋Charts、Vision、Bluetooth等高級框架應用
◎經濟部iPAS行動裝置程式設計師能力鑑定指定參考用書
iOS日新月異,如果想要寫出專業級的iOS App,本書絕對值回票價,它是每位iOS工程師必備的一本重量級工具書。
-- 資策會數位教育研究所主任 王淳平
朱老師為人幽默風趣,著作深入淺出,對於 iOS 的技術細節著墨既深且廣。無論對於初學或者資深的iOS開發者,這本書都是值得隨時在手的好工具。
-- 誠藝顧問有限公司技術總監 劉佑國(Kent Liu)
行動裝置作業系統變化快速,對程式設計師來說是一大挑戰,iOS更是如此。朱老師運用清楚明白的講解以及大量的範例,讓不論是初學者或是已有經驗的程式設計師都能精準掌握最新作業系統的特性,有效縮短學習的時間。本人在此特別推薦此書,這是對iOS程式設計有興趣的朋友都該擁有的一本好書。
-- 國立聯合大學電子工程學系副教授 王聲葦
程式設計師最困擾的是日新月異的開發工具,「iOS程式設計實戰」是一本可跟上技術演替的書,一直是行動應用開發人員的最佳夥伴,更是iPAS行動裝置程式設計師初級證照考科「行動裝置程式開發 -iOS程式設計」與中級考科「行動裝置跨平台程式開發- iOS開發實務」必備的工具書。
-- 國立虎尾科技大學資訊工程學系副教授暨教育部彰雲嘉數位機會中心輔導團主任 江季翰
◎最新最精彩最完整的SwiftUI超級實用範例,功力百倍擴增
◎涵蓋Charts、Vision、Bluetooth等高級框架應用
◎經濟部iPAS行動裝置程式設計師能力鑑定指定參考用書
iOS日新月異,如果想要寫出專業級的iOS App,本書絕對值回票價,它是每位iOS工程師必備的一本重量級工具書。
-- 資策會數位教育研究所主任 王淳平
朱老師為人幽默風趣,著作深入淺出,對於 iOS 的技術細節著墨既深且廣。無論對於初學或者資深的iOS開發者,這本書都是值得隨時在手的好工具。
-- 誠藝顧問有限公司技術總監 劉佑國(Kent Liu)
行動裝置作業系統變化快速,對程式設計師來說是一大挑戰,iOS更是如此。朱老師運用清楚明白的講解以及大量的範例,讓不論是初學者或是已有經驗的程式設計師都能精準掌握最新作業系統的特性,有效縮短學習的時間。本人在此特別推薦此書,這是對iOS程式設計有興趣的朋友都該擁有的一本好書。
-- 國立聯合大學電子工程學系副教授 王聲葦
程式設計師最困擾的是日新月異的開發工具,「iOS程式設計實戰」是一本可跟上技術演替的書,一直是行動應用開發人員的最佳夥伴,更是iPAS行動裝置程式設計師初級證照考科「行動裝置程式開發 -iOS程式設計」與中級考科「行動裝置跨平台程式開發- iOS開發實務」必備的工具書。
-- 國立虎尾科技大學資訊工程學系副教授暨教育部彰雲嘉數位機會中心輔導團主任 江季翰
-
Part 1 SwiftUI
-
chapter 01 Hello SwiftUI
-
1-1 初體驗
-
1-2 修飾器功能
-
1-3 View 的疊疊樂
-
1-4 與元件互動
-
1-5 何謂Property Wrapper
-
1-6 App 專案設定
-
-
chapter 02 排版元件與技巧
-
2-1 堆疊佈局
-
2-2 重疊佈局
-
2-3 格狀佈局
-
2-4 調整元件大小
-
2-5 調整元件位置
-
2-6 GeometryReader 元件
-
2-7 不同特徵不同排版
-
-
chapter 03 頁面切換與資料傳遞
-
3-1 何謂頁
-
3-2 決定誰當第一個頁面
-
3-3 使用NavigationStack 換頁
-
3-4 使用sheet 換頁
-
3-5 全畫面替換
-
3-6 使用TabView 換頁
-
3-7 使用SplitView 分割頁面
-
3-8 使用Link 呼叫系統頁面
-
3-9 資料傳遞
-
-
chapter 04 容器元件
-
4-1 說明
-
4-2 List
-
4-3 Form
-
4-4 Table
-
4-5 Group
-
4-6 GroupBox
-
4-7 OutlineGroup
-
4-8 ScrollView
-
-
chapter 05 文字、圖片與資料分享
-
5-1 文字顯示
-
5-2 文字輸入
-
5-3 標籤
-
5-4 圖片
-
5-5 資料分享
-
-
chapter 06 按鈕、選取與狀態表示
-
6-1 按鈕
-
6-2 選取
-
6-3 圖片選取
-
6-4 開關
-
6-5 步進
-
6-6 滑桿
-
6-7 進度
-
6-8 量計
-
-
chapter 07 圖表
-
7-1 說明
-
7-2 長條圖
-
7-3 堆疊長條圖、群組長條圖
-
7-4 甘特圖
-
7-5 折線圖、點形圖與基準線
-
7-6 面積圖
-
7-7 矩形圖、熱區圖
-
7-8 組合應用(箱型圖)
-
7-9 與圖表互動
-
7-10 客製化
-
-
chapter 08 動畫與繪圖
-
8-1 動畫
-
8-2 內建圖形
-
8-3 自訂圖形
-
8-4 應用——漸層色進度環
-
8-5 畫布——Canvas
-
-
chapter 09 地圖
-
9-1 顯示地圖與標記
-
9-2 點擊標記與Callout 面板
-
9-3 加上動畫
-
9-4 顯示使用者位置
-
-
chapter 10 日期與時間
-
10-1 DatePicker 元件
-
10-2 複選日期
-
10-3 拆解與組合
-
10-4 格式化字串
-
10-5 時區
-
10-6 日期加減與常用函數
-
10-7 計時器Timer
-
-
chapter 11 手勢
-
11-1 輕敲
-
11-2 長按
-
11-3 旋轉
-
11-4 縮放
-
11-5 拖移
-
11-6 盤旋
-
-
chapter 12 Apple ID 驗證
-
-
Part 2 與UIKit 整合
-
chapter 13 呼叫UIKit 元件
-
13-1 說明
-
13-2 使用網頁視圖元件
-
13-3 使用影音播放視圖控制器
-
13-4 開啟相機拍照
-
13-5 使用View Controller 載入地圖
-
13-6 載入Storyboard
-
-
chapter 14 Storyboard 載入SwiftUI View
-
14-1 說明
-
14-2 下一個畫面為SwiftUI View
-
14-3 嵌入SwiftUI View
-
-
chapter 15 影音擷取
-
15-1 說明
-
15-2 開啟攝影機並且預覽畫面
-
15-3 拍照並存檔
-
15-4 錄製影片
-
15-5 錄音與放音
-
15-6 條碼
-
-
-
Part 3 資料模型
-
chapter 16 感測器
-
16-1 地理座標與電子羅盤
-
16-2 加速儀、陀螺儀與磁力儀
-
-
chapter 17 檔案存取
-
17-1 App 的沙盒
-
17-2 存檔與讀取
-
17-3 FileHandle
-
17-4 檔案管理
-
17-5 設定不備份
-
17-6 UserDefaults 類別
-
-
chapter 18 執行緒與非同步函數
-
18-1 說明
-
18-2 Grand Central Dispatch
-
18-3 信號
-
18-4 async、await 與Task
-
18-5 讓執行緒睡ㄧ下
-
-
chapter 19 網際網路
-
19-1 同步與非同步呼叫Web API
-
19-2 JSON 解析
-
19-3 XML 解析
-
19-4 Socket Server
-
19-5 Socket Client
-
-
chapter 20 推播
-
20-1 說明
-
20-2 本地推播
-
20-3 遠距推播
-
-
chapter 21 藍牙
-
21-1 說明
-
21-2 Peripheral
-
21-3 Central
-
21-4 斷線與解配對
-
21-5 iBeacon
-
-
chapter 22 Core Data
-
22-1 說明
-
22-2 設計資料模型
-
22-3 新增、查詢、修改、刪除
-
22-4 關連
-
22-5 資料庫版本更新
-
22-6 實例應用
-
22-7 查詢條件語法
-
-
chapter 23 機器視覺
-
23-1 說明
-
23-2 人臉偵測
-
23-3 與即時影像結合
-
23-4 姿勢偵測
-
23-5 圖片分類與CoreML
-
23-6 影片內容分析
-
-
- 出版地 : 臺灣
- 語言 : 繁體中文
評分與評論
請登入後再留言與評分